运维

运维

Products

当前位置:首页 > 运维 >

如何在Linux上管理MariaDB用户,有妙招吗?

96SEO 2025-10-27 13:46 0


在Linux系统上,MariaDB是一个流行的开源关系数据库管理系统。管理MariaDB用户是数据库管理的基本任务之一这个。本文将详细介绍如何在Linux上管理MariaDB用户,包括用户创建、修改、删除和权限管理。

MariaDB在Linux上如何管理用户

准备工作

在开始之前, 请确保您已安装MariaDB数据库,并且具有root权限或具有足够权限的用户。

请注意,施行以下操作需要具有root权限或具有足够权限的用户。在施行任何操作之前,请确保您已备份数据库以防止数据丢失。

一、 登录MariaDB

先说说您需要以具有足够权限的用户登录到MariaDB服务器。

mysql -u root -p

输入密码后您将进入MariaDB命令行界面。

二、 创建用户

要创建一个新用户,可以使用以下命令:

C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';

newuser替换为您要创建的用户名,password替换为您要设置的密码。如果用户可以从远程主机连接,请将localhost替换为%

三、 修改用户密码

要修改用户的密码,可以使用以下命令:

ALTER USER 'user_to_change'@'localhost' IDENTIFIED BY 'new_password';

user_to_change替换为您要修改密码的用户名,new_password替换为新密码。

四、 删除用户

DROP USER 'user_to_delete'@'localhost';

user_to_delete替换为您要删除的用户名。

五、 管理用户权限

要管理用户的权限,可以使用以下命令:

GRANT ALL PRIVILEGES ON *.* TO 'user_with_privileges'@'localhost' WITH GRANT OPTION;
FLUSH PRIVILEGES;

user_with_privileges替换为您要授予权限的用户名。这将为用户分配所有数据库的所有权限。您还可以根据需要限制权限,比方说仅允许访问特定数据库或表。

六、 查看用户权限

SHOW GRANTS FOR 'user_name'@'host';

user_name替换为您要查看权限的用户名,host替换为用户连接的主机名。

本文介绍了如何在Linux上管理MariaDB用户,包括用户创建、修改、删除和权限管理。通过学习本文,您将能够轻松地管理MariaDB用户,确保数据库的平安和高效运行。


标签: Linux

提交需求或反馈

Demand feedback